Transaction 7a45f5a92bd35e19a18cdf68246490619a77bb4fba28392d9123667895f685ef

1 Input
2 Outputs
  • 7a45f5a92bd35e19a18cdf68246490619a77bb4fba28392d9123667895f685ef:0
  • value  135667252
    address  34TYZawi4svV13eCqXXtHQwtzA8bh3Yeus
  • 7a45f5a92bd35e19a18cdf68246490619a77bb4fba28392d9123667895f685ef:1
  • value  656357
    address  3A6bBfiDbGBJvrmyeebSdrcSz88t74hHW3